Lines Matching defs:bpp
85 static bool pixel_repeats(const void *pixel, const uint32_t repeat, int bpp)
87 if (bpp == 2)
125 const uint8_t *const cmd_buffer_end, int bpp)
153 min((int)(pixel_end - pixel) / bpp,
154 (int)(cmd_buffer_end - cmd) / 2))) * bpp;
156 prefetch_range((void *) pixel, (cmd_pixel_end - pixel) * bpp);
162 if (bpp == 2) {
171 pixel += bpp;
174 (pixel_repeats(pixel, repeating_pixel, bpp)))) {
177 raw_pixel_start) / bpp) + 1) & 0xFF;
180 (pixel_repeats(pixel, repeating_pixel, bpp))) {
181 pixel += bpp;
185 *cmd++ = (((pixel - start) / bpp) - 1) & 0xFF;
195 *raw_pixels_count_byte = ((pixel-raw_pixel_start) / bpp) & 0xFF;
198 *cmd_pixels_count_byte = ((pixel - cmd_pixel_start) / bpp) & 0xFF;
199 dev_addr += ((pixel - cmd_pixel_start) / bpp) * 2;
222 int udl_render_hline(struct drm_device *dev, int bpp, struct urb **urb_ptr,
229 u32 base16 = 0 + (device_byte_offset / bpp) * 2;
234 BUG_ON(!(bpp == 2 || bpp == 4));
244 (u8 **) &cmd, (u8 *) cmd_end, bpp);